# Do You Dream in Fear or Joy? The Answer Could Affect Your Morning Mood

Dream content shapes how children and adults wake up feeling. Research shows that nightmares and anxiety-filled dreams leave people starting their day irritable, anxious, or depleted, while positive dreams create momentum toward optimism and engagement.

Sleep scientist Dr. William Dement at Stanford University found that REM sleep, when most vivid dreaming occurs, directly influences emotional regulation upon waking. Children who experience frequent nightmares show measurable differences in cortisol levels (the stress hormone) compared to those with neutral or pleasant dreams. This ripple effect extends through the entire morning routine and classroom performance.

The mechanism works this way: dreams process emotional experiences from the previous day. When dreams replay stressful situations without resolution, the brain remains in a heightened alert state upon waking. Conversely, dreams featuring problem-solving, connection, or joy activate the parasympathetic nervous system, leaving kids calmer and more ready to learn.

Parents can influence dream content by managing evening routines. Limiting screen time two hours before bed reduces anxiety-triggering content. Reading calming stories, practicing brief meditation or deep breathing, and maintaining consistent sleep schedules all support more positive dream patterns. Some families find success with "dream rehearsal" techniques where children imagine a pleasant scenario before sleep.

If your child reports frequent nightmares, sleep specialist Dr. Joanne Cantor recommends avoiding horror content, processing daytime worries through conversation, and ensuring adequate sleep duration. Most children need 9 to 12 hours nightly for healthy REM cycles.

Understanding that dreams aren't random but rather active brain work helps parents take dream content seriously. A child arriving at breakfast angry from a nightmare needs validation and connection, not dismissal. Paying attention to dream patterns reveals stress signals that might warrant further support.
